1- Alameda Park

A picture of Alameda Park
Alameda Park

Alameda Park – One of the most beautiful outdoor places in the city of Santiago de Cuba, and in this park you will find families, groups, dancers and musicians who offer visitors fun and entertaining shows throughout the week, and this park includes a playground for young children that contains many fun and interesting games, and offers visitors a view Exceptional on the coast and the port and what includes ships and boats for local fishermen, in addition to that, there are a large number of local restaurants that serve the most delicious seafood, it is really an unmissable place, enjoy visiting it.

5- Plaza de Marte

A picture of Plaza de Marte
Plaza de Marte

Plaza de Marte – It is a place that was previously used by soldiers as a training ground and later as a place to organize plots during the revolution. Today, this square has become a symbol commemorating the spirit of resistance of the people of the city of Santiago de Cuba and their determination to defend their city and their country. The group can enjoy a break in the city center by sitting in this square. This square has a beautiful view at night where even some music and dance performances are held in it.

6- Cespedes Park

A picture of Cespedes Park
Cespedes Park

Cespedes Park – This park used to be the cathedral square in the past. It was built in the sixteenth century with the aim of using it as a field of arms so that the Spanish soldiers carried out military maneuvers and shows. Later it was called Plaza de la Reina Isabel or Isabel la Católica in honor of the Queen of Spain and today it is a public park visited by people from far and wide.
